Anna University - Madurai Regional Campus Placements
| Courses | Median Salary |
|---|---|
| M.E./M.Tech | INR 500,000 |
| B.E. / B.Tech | INR 630,000 |
| MBA/PGDM | INR 500,000 |
| Course | Median Salary |
|---|---|
| B.E. / B.Tech | ₹7.5 LPA |
| MBA/PGDM | ₹8 LPA |

Anna University - Madurai Regional Campus Specializations
Anna University - Madurai Regional Campus offers Specializations in fields of study such as;
| Courses | Total Seats | Specializations |
|---|---|---|
| B.E. / B.Tech | 60 | Civil Engineering, Communications Engineering, Computer Science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Electronics Engineering, Mechanical Engineering |
| M.E./M.Tech | - | Structural Engineering |
| MBA/PGDM | 60 | - |

| Courses | Eligibility |
|---|---|
| M.E./M.Tech | Candidate must have completed B.E./B.Tech. in Civil Engineering/Civil and Structural Engineering. Candidate belonging to reserved category must have 45% in qualifying examination. Candidate who have completed 10+2+AMIE or 10+3 years Diploma + AMIE are also eligible. AMIE candidate must have 2 years regular full time experience in the relevant field. Candidates with B.E./B.Tech. degrees obtained through Distance/Weekend mode are not eligible. Candidates with degree obtained without studying 10th/12th Std. or 3 years degree programme are not eligible. Candidates appearing for the final semester/year are also eligible. |
| B.E. / B.Tech | Candidate must have passed VIII, IX, X, XI & XII Std. from schools situated in Tamil Nadu. Tamil Nadu native candidate who have passed any of the VIII, IX, X, XI & XII Std. or their equivalent exam from schools situated outside Tamil Nadu can also apply. They should produce Original Nativity Certificate. Children of Central Government Employees, irrespective of their nativity, provided their parents or guardians (only if both parents are not alive) have been serving in Tamil Nadu continuously for the past five years can be eligible to apply. Sons & daughters of All India service Tamil Nadu cadre officers are eligible to apply. A Self declaration from the parent in this regard is to be produced. Children of employees in the Public Sector or Government recognised institutions had been working in their organisations for the past five years are also eligible, irrespective of their domicile. Other State candidates who have studied VIII, IX, X, XI and XII Std. in Tamil Nadu are eligible to apply. |
| MBA/PGDM | Candidate must have completed Bachelor's degree of minimum 3 years duration with minimum 50% (45 % for reserved category). The qualifying degree examination can be 10+2+3/4/5 years pattern or 10+3 years Diploma +3 years pattern or B.E./B.Tech./B.Arch./B.Pharm. or 10+2+AMIE or 10+3 years Diploma + AMIE. AMIE candidate must have 2 years regular full time experience in the relevant field. Candidates admitted through Lateral Entry in degree courses are not eligible. Candidates with degree obtained without studying 10th/12th Std. or 3 years degree programme are not eligible. Candidates appearing for the final semester/year are also eligible. |
